Road presence a head turner : all of them are good at this.

Good rear Seat : Optra is the best....NHC seats are good but bumpy due to hard suspensions. Aveo seats are OK, but the ride quality is good. [Do a test drive by sitting at back seat and on bumpy roads]

FE : NHC will give 14 kmpl in city, optra less than 9 kmpl, Aveo people say 12-14 kmpl.

FE : dont depend on magazines/websites info (including my reply :) ) talk to those who own the car, may be in your company or friends or neighbourhood.

If Aveo can give you 14 kmpl i think you can go for Aveo. Color : Aveo red looks great.

PS : Do not fall prey to discounts of a non-selling model like Optra/Baleno. Some thing must be wrong otherwise why will someone offer discount.....See NHC rarely offers discounts, but that is the best seller in C segment.

Hey Prince, this is a good question.

Before visiting websites : My opinion of baleno was its an ugly looking old car.

After visiting websites : like www.indiacar.com Baleno FE is 10.5 , NHC is 11.5 , Baleno spares are cheap, NHC is expensive, Baleno has great AC, Suspension, Very powerful

After Buying Baleno :

The difference between Baleno FE and NHC FE under similar driving conditions is not 1 kmpl it is 3 to 4 kmpl. [this after talking to real owners in my company, neighbourhood and not based on magazines/websites]

The Baleno spares not cheap on the other hand it is exhorbitant.

NHC spares are not expensive rather the cheapest of the lot.

Great Suspensions, Great AC, Very powerful, Great Seats no doubts about these.....these are still very true and great.

I try to provide honest feedback what i have found out.......i dont belive in "love my car" to such an extent that we start lying about its strengths and weeknesses.
